Ticket #2907 — Signature check fails on report builder export

Support: customers exporting from the Tallyvane report builder see a signature verification error after the sorting-stability patch. The patch changed row ordering in grouped exports, which altered the serialized payload, so exports signed before the patch now fail verification against cached manifests. Advise customers to regenerate reports; old exports cannot be re-verified. Fresh exports are signed with the key below.

signing key of fadug-haweg = bky19_x2JJNa4RuE34mQa9TgK

## Deployment: Nightly Reindex

Heads up, on-call: the Quillfinch search reindex kicks off every night and rebuilds the catalog index from scratch. If it stalls, the morning deploy will refuse to ship — that's intentional. Restart it via the scheduler, not by hand. The reindex job runs with the settings below.

config for bafof-yadup:
[raldor]
team = druys
access_code = ac_de306a
host = raldor.zemvarworks.local
port = 9000
owner = wendor.julir
peer = belael.halixstack.local

Subject: Zero-downtime migrations — read before your first shift

Hi, and welcome to the Marrowline on-call rotation. A quick but important note: all schema changes here follow the expand-migrate-contract pattern. We never drop or rename a column in the same release that stops writing to it; the contract step always waits one full deploy cycle. If a migration alarm fires, do not roll back the schema — roll back the application first. The complete procedure, with decision flowcharts, is on our internal page here.

runbook for yadup-fahif: https://jira.qorvelcorp.internal/spaces/spaces/spaces/b46212397071

Ticket #4471 — Telemetry payload compression regressing on large batches

Product: Opaline Agent 2.9
Priority: High

Since the switch to the new framing layer, payloads over 2 MB compress roughly 30% worse than in the previous release, pushing some uploads past the gateway limit. Suspect the dictionary is reset per chunk rather than per batch. Fix is staged and passing the perf suite. For the release manager: please gate the hotfix on the candidate identified by the trace token below.

session token of hahop-yahif = htk31_138eb45c7d40b38b91415eca52da01d